Our stay at Hotel des Quinconces was superb! It is a beautifully renovated hotel that was originally built as a residence in the early 1800s. The nine-room hotel has kept the structure, charm and ambiance of the original building, but at the same time has been modernized with contemporary design. It is a beautiful balance. We were extremely fortunate to have found Hotel des Quinconces. The two days and nights we stayed were the most pleasurable hotel experience we've ever had. The building and decor are beautiful. Modern and clean design has been incorporated, while leaving the warmth and structure of the original Bordelaise home built in 1834. The location is excellent with the city tram junction at Place des Quinconces a brief walk from the hotel. There are so many thoughtful features in the room design; lots of useful storage and closet space, plenty of handy surfaces to lay your things, an automatic light at your feet as you step to or from the bathroom, and more. The bathroom is enormous. There are two sinks in the long counter, a free-standing bathtub, and a shower space measuring about 5 by 8 feet. The best feature of the Hotel is the staff.
